用法辨析

    v. (动词)

  • kick的基本意思是“踢”,引申可指机器、枪炮等“向…反冲后坐”,用于比喻可指“反对,抗议”“懊悔,内疚,自责”,多用于口语中。
  • kick可用作及物动词,也可用作不及物动词。用作及物动词时,接名词或代词作宾语。
  • kick还可接以副词、形容词、介词短语等充当补足语的复合宾语。
  • kick是瞬间动词,如表示重复动作,须用进行体。
  • n. (名词)

  • kick用作名词时,指“踢”的动作,是可数名词。也可作“(人的)快感,兴奋,刺激,乐趣”解,多见于俚语。
  • kick用作不可数名词时,可作“(人的)力气(气力),劲”“(酒的)劲头”解,常用于口语中。

  • 柯林斯英英字典

  • If you kick someone or something, you hit them forcefully with your foot.
  • Kick is also a noun.
  • When you kick a ball or other object, you hit it with your foot so that it moves through the air.
  • Kick is also a noun.
  • If you kick or if you kick your legs, you move your legs with very quick, small, and forceful movements, once or repeatedly.
  • Kick out means the same as .
  • If you kick your legs, you lift your legs up very high one after the other, for example when you are dancing.
  • If you kick a habit, you stop doing something that is bad for you and that you find difficult to stop doing.
  • If something gives you a kick, it makes you feel very excited or very happy for a short period of time.
  • If you say that someone kicks you when you are down, you think they are behaving unfairly because they are attacking you when you are in a weak position.
  • If you say that someone does something for kicks, you mean that they do it because they think it will be exciting.
  • If you say that someone is dragged kicking and screaming into a particular course of action, you are emphasizing that they are very unwilling to do what they are being made to do.
  • If you describe an event as a kick in the teeth, you are emphasizing that it is very disappointing and upsetting.
